Transaction dfdf02670271958cae2a40586a2dbe1f526392a144b6b3d027a55654299ab97f
1 Input
1 Output
-
dfdf02670271958cae2a40586a2dbe1f526392a144b6b3d027a55654299ab97f:0
- value
- 8990833
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fbaf89b79332c9a5d26903cac8c5b09d0a0c695
- address
- bc1qp7a03xmexvkf5hfxjq72erzmp8g2p354gcckka